Arrows of Friendship - In Native American tradition, the owner of an arrow would usually leave a mark on the shaft of the arrow. This would indicate it`s maker.
Two arrows together (as shown in the symbolic picture) is symbolic of bringing together two people or two different tribes for the
common goal of both tribes, as well as making them friends. |
Interlocking hearts are a well known symbol of friendship and love. This symbol can used to either express deep friendship and also love. |
The Claddagh Symbol is an Irish symbol of love and also friendship. Typically, the Claddagh consists of two hands, a heart, and a crown. The two hands represent friendship, the crown loyalty, and the heart represents love. |
Rhodonite Ball - The Rhodonite Ball
Known as "The Rescue Stone". It represents a strong bond of friendship between friends. Meaning of the Rhodonite Ball is "Our friendship surrounds us with strength and stability"

Yellow roses send a message of friendship, gladness and delight. Perfect for the new mother, graduate or newly engaged the yellow rose sends a message of joy and new beginnings.

Friendship Bracelets - A friendship bracelet is a bracelet given by one person to another as a symbol of friendship. Friendship bracelets are often handmade, usually of embroidery floss or thread. There are various styles and patterns, but most are based on the same simple half-hitch knot. The making of friendship bracelets is a version of macrame.
